Rohit Khurana talks about his new role of Shani in Karamphal Data Shani.

Rohit Khurana is quite excited about playing Lord Shani in the popular Colors mythological show Karmaphal Data Shani (Swastik Productions). “I feel blessed that the God of justice has himself ensured that I get this role. Agreed many get scared, but we need to appreciate the fact that he only gives what we have earned as a result of our past karmas. Also if we have behaved well during the saade saati (7 years bad luck phase), he also ensures that the down phase is made less cumbersome.”

Since this is Rohit’s first tryst with the mytho genre, we ask about the biggest challenge of being part of the genre. “I guess it is to get the language right; we are not used to ornamental Hindi. Normally we mouth spoken Hindi, English and in my case Punjabi as well. Since we have a very co-operative creative team, they help me a lot in my approach. I am learning and am sure will only get better as time passes.”

Rohit who has been around for a while doing shows like Miley Jab Hum Tum, Uttaran, Dil Ki Nazar Se Khoobsurat and Chatur aur Chalak, Birbal aur Vira says “ Sometimes in our industry due to output pressure, quality does dip. But I must point out that that this does not happen in Shani where we make sure that we always up our game. The show looks grand; our performances have come out well.”

Talking about his career Rohit says, “I have grown with every outing. I am lucky to have got to play all kinds of roles be it positive, negative, grey, boy next door and now mytho. I also attribute my success to hard work. I want to keep working hard and impress my audiences. ”

Among all his shows, Rohit regards his Uttaran stint as closest. “It taught me a lot and also played an important role in getting me subsequent work. I also was very raw when I was doing Uttaran; full credit to my director and creative team for honing my skills. The above show also made me a house hold name.”

Looking ahead, he would also be game for dance shows like Jhalak Dikhhla Jaa.  “I think I can do a good job having a rhythmic body.”
